3. Android Hyperlink Dealing with
Android Hyperlink Dealing with, the system-level mechanism dictating how the working system resolves and opens Uniform Useful resource Identifiers (URIs), is essentially intertwined with the problem of Amazon hyperlinks not opening throughout the Amazon utility. A nuanced understanding of this technique is essential for diagnosing and resolving such issues.
-
Intent Filters and URI Schemes
Intent filters inside an Android utility’s manifest declare the kinds of URIs the app can deal with. The Amazon app presumably registers intent filters for URIs with schemes like `https://www.amazon.com/dp/` and `amzn://`. If these intent filters are absent, misconfigured, or overridden by one other app’s filters, the Android system will fail to appropriately route Amazon hyperlinks to the Amazon app. For instance, if the `android:host` attribute is wrong, or if the `android:autoVerify` attribute is lacking or set incorrectly, the system won’t acknowledge the Amazon app because the default handler.
-
App Hyperlink Verification
Android App Hyperlinks, launched in Android 6.0 (API degree 23), present a solution to confirm {that a} web site area is related to a particular utility. When App Hyperlink verification fails, the system might current a disambiguation dialog, providing the consumer a selection of apps to open the hyperlink. If App Hyperlink verification is just not correctly carried out for the Amazon area (amazon.com), the system won’t routinely open the hyperlink within the Amazon app, even when it is put in. For example, an incorrect `assetlinks.json` file on the Amazon area can stop profitable verification.
-
Default App Preferences
Customers can set default functions to deal with particular URI varieties. If a consumer has explicitly set a browser (like Chrome or Firefox) because the default handler for all net hyperlinks, or if the Amazon app’s default choice has been cleared or revoked, Amazon hyperlinks will open within the browser as an alternative of the applying. For instance, by accident choosing “All the time” for a browser when prompted to open a hyperlink can completely redirect all related hyperlinks to that browser till the default is cleared.
-
Hyperlink Interception by Different Apps
Sure functions, particularly these associated to safety, hyperlink shortening, or clipboard administration, might intercept URIs earlier than the Android system can deal with them. These apps might alter the URI, fail to ahead it appropriately, or just stop it from being opened within the meant utility. For example, a hyperlink shortening app won’t correctly deal with Amazon affiliate hyperlinks, inflicting them to open in a generic browser window as an alternative of the Amazon app with the affiliate tag intact.
In abstract, the performance of Android Hyperlink Dealing with is immediately chargeable for directing URIs to their meant utility. The interaction of intent filters, app hyperlink verification, default app preferences, and the potential for hyperlink interception creates a posh system. When points come up with Amazon hyperlinks not opening within the Amazon app, it’s usually as a result of a malfunction or misconfiguration inside a number of of those sides of Android Hyperlink Dealing with. Troubleshooting requires a methodical examination of those areas to determine and resolve the underlying trigger.

5. App Manifest Configuration
The configuration of the applying manifest file is key to the proper dealing with of intent decision on the Android working system. Incorrect or incomplete specs inside this file can immediately contribute to the problem of Amazon hyperlinks failing to open throughout the Amazon utility.
-
Intent Filters for URL Dealing with
The applying manifest should embrace intent filters that declare the applying’s skill to deal with particular kinds of URLs. For Amazon hyperlinks, these filters ought to specify the “https” scheme, the “www.amazon.com” host (or related regional domains), and the specified path prefixes (e.g., “/dp/”). If these filters are absent, improperly formatted, or battle with different functions’ filters, the Android system won’t appropriately route Amazon hyperlinks to the applying. For instance, a lacking “ aspect throughout the intent filter, or an incorrect `android:pathPrefix` attribute, can stop the system from recognizing the app as a handler for product element pages.
-
Deep Linking Configuration
For Android functions, deep linking entails utilizing customized URI schemes or HTTP/HTTPS schemes to hyperlink on to particular content material throughout the app. The manifest file should precisely outline these schemes and their related actions. If the Amazon utility’s manifest lacks the mandatory deep linking configuration for “amazon://” or “https://www.amazon.com” hyperlinks, the working system might fail to launch the app when these hyperlinks are clicked. An incorrect `android:scheme` attribute within the intent filter, or the absence of the `android:host` attribute, would stop the system from appropriately routing deep hyperlinks to the app.
-
App Hyperlink Verification Implementation
Android App Hyperlinks require verification of the affiliation between the applying and the web site area. This verification is facilitated by a digital asset hyperlinks file hosted on the web site. The applying manifest should declare help for App Hyperlinks and specify the mandatory verification attributes. If the manifest lacks these specs, or if the digital asset hyperlinks file is incorrectly configured, the Android system might not belief the affiliation, probably resulting in ambiguous intent decision dialogs or the default opening of hyperlinks in a browser. For instance, neglecting to incorporate the `android:autoVerify=”true”` attribute within the intent filter would stop the system from routinely verifying the app because the default handler for “amazon.com” hyperlinks.
-
Conflicting Intent Filters
The presence of a number of functions with overlapping intent filters can result in intent decision conflicts. If one other utility declares an intent filter that’s extra particular or has the next precedence than the Amazon utility’s filter, it could intercept Amazon hyperlinks, stopping them from opening within the meant app. For example, a third-party purchasing app would possibly declare an intent filter for all “https://” hyperlinks, successfully overriding the Amazon app’s filter and inflicting all net hyperlinks, together with Amazon’s, to open within the third-party utility.
The app manifest configuration performs a vital function in figuring out how the Android working system handles URL intents. Errors or omissions throughout the manifest, significantly regarding intent filters, deep linking configurations, and app hyperlink verification, can immediately trigger Amazon hyperlinks to be mishandled, resulting in a diminished consumer expertise and stopping the meant app from opening. A meticulously crafted and validated manifest file is due to this fact important to make sure correct hyperlink dealing with conduct.

Troubleshooting Amazon Hyperlinks Not Opening in App (Android)
Resolving cases of Amazon URLs failing to launch throughout the Android utility necessitates a scientific method. The next suggestions present a structured methodology for diagnosing and rectifying this difficulty.
Tip 1: Confirm Default App Settings. Verify that an internet browser is just not inadvertently set because the default utility for opening all net hyperlinks. Navigate to Android settings, then “Apps,” then “Select default apps,” and choose “Opening hyperlinks” to evaluate and regulate preferences.
Tip 2: Clear Amazon App Cache and Information. Corrupted or extreme cached knowledge can intervene with hyperlink dealing with. Entry Android settings, then “Apps,” choose the Amazon app, and faucet “Storage.” Clear each the cache and the information. Be aware that clearing knowledge would require re-login.
Tip 3: Study Browser Extensions. Sure browser extensions can intercept URLs. Disable browser extensions to find out if one is interfering with the meant hyperlink conduct. Re-enable extensions one after the other to determine the problematic add-on.
Tip 4: Reinstall the Amazon App. A recent set up can resolve points stemming from corrupted app information or incorrect configurations. Uninstall the Amazon utility, then reinstall it from the Google Play Retailer.
Tip 5: Examine Intent Filter Settings (Superior). For technically proficient customers, examine the Amazon app’s manifest utilizing instruments like APK Analyzer. Verify the presence and proper configuration of intent filters for “https://www.amazon.com” URLs.
Tip 6: Guarantee App Hyperlinks are Verified (Superior). Android App Hyperlinks present a safe solution to affiliate a web site with an utility. Confirm that the Amazon app has correctly carried out App Hyperlinks by checking for the `assetlinks.json` file on the “amazon.com” area.
Tip 7: Assessment Android System Updates. Verify that the Android working system is up-to-date. System updates usually embrace bug fixes and enhancements to intent dealing with that may resolve link-related points.
Tip 8: Check with Completely different Hyperlink Varieties. Not all Amazon hyperlinks are created equal. Check several types of Amazon hyperlinks (e.g., product element pages, search outcomes) to find out if the problem is restricted to sure hyperlink constructions.
